Hi all. I am a PRE- nursing student with *another question* :) Did any of you nurses have weak stomachs? I didn't really have one before I had my 2 little girls. I could watch/see/smell anything (except look at spiders, I have arachnophobia) and not get grossed out, but after I got pregnant I got grossed out at anything and still do! Did any of you have a weak stomach and is it possible to get used to seeing things like gaping wounds, rotting flesh, etc.? I dont want pts to feel bad about me standing there gagging, I want this to go away! Thanks :)

I get queazy with BMs. However I find that when I have a task to accomplish, even if it's wiping up a messy butt, I focus on the task it isn't quite so bad.

oh god its the slurpy sound of suctioning a trach that does it to me....

The other day, I was wrist deep in a patient's sacrum packing a terrible wound and I had to stop for a minute....

But thats about it for me.

I always always chew gum and I think the mintiness helps.

When I first became a nurse I had trouble when pts were trying to vomit, or I would have to suction them.. I have since gotten over that and nothing bothers me.. I now work with some CNA's and when a pt vomits they are holding their hand over their mouth and heading out the door. lol I told them some day they will get over it.
